Badwal Population - Chittaurgarh, Rajasthan
Badwal is a medium size village located in Bari Sadri Tehsil of Chittaurgarh district, Rajasthan with total 328 families residing. The Badwal village has population of 1740 of which 887 are males while 853 are females as per Population Census 2011.In Badwal village population of children with age 0-6 is 212 which makes up 12.18 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Badwal village is 962 which is higher than Rajasthan state average of 928. Child Sex Ratio for the Badwal as per census is 828, lower than Rajasthan average of 888.
Badwal village has lower literacy rate compared to Rajasthan. In 2011, literacy rate of Badwal village was 65.71 % compared to 66.11 % of Rajasthan. In Badwal Male literacy stands at 84.31 % while female literacy rate was 46.76 %.

Badwal Data
Particulars | Total | Male | Female |
---|---|---|---|
Total No. of Houses | 328 | - | - |
Population | 1,740 | 887 | 853 |
Child (0-6) | 212 | 116 | 96 |
Schedule Caste | 217 | 113 | 104 |
Schedule Tribe | 138 | 71 | 67 |
Literacy | 65.71 % | 84.31 % | 46.76 % |
Total Workers | 1,132 | 558 | 574 |
Main Worker | 671 | - | - |
Marginal Worker | 461 | 77 | 384 |
